"El PrÃncipe Feliz y Otros Cuentos" features a collection of poignant tales by Oscar Wilde, with "El PrÃncipe Feliz" as its centerpiece. The story follows a magnificent statue of a prince who, despite his gilded exterior and precious jewels, is deeply saddened to see the suffering of the poor in his city. When a kind-hearted swallow helps the prince deliver his jewels to those in need, they embark on a journey of compassion and sacrifice. The story highlights themes of kindness, beauty, and the stark contrast between wealth and poverty, ultimately conveying a powerful message about selflessness and love. Oscar Wilde was born in Ireland in 1854 and is known for his poetry, plays and the novel The Picture of Dorian Gray . He died in Paris in 1900.
